Observatory to be Built at Wellington
BEQUEST FOR PURPOSE MADE IN 1896 Per Press Association. WELLINGTON, Last Night. Tho Carter Observatory Bill, which was read the first time in tho House today makes provision for the establishment of an astronomical observatory in Wellington in accordance with the bequest mado by the late Mr. Carter, who died in 1896 leaving an estate of £2240 for the purpose. The bequest was now worth about £13,000.
